Significant differences between Chili Pepper and Omelette

  • Chili Pepper are richer in Vitamin C, while Omelette is higher in Selenium, Choline, Vitamin B12, Vitamin B5, Vitamin B2, Phosphorus, and Vitamin A RAE.
  • Chili Pepper covers your daily Vitamin C needs 269% more than Omelette.
  • Chili Pepper are lower in Saturated Fat.

Specific food types used in this comparison are Peppers, hot chili, green, raw and Egg, whole, cooked, omelet.
